Navigating the Complexities of the Music Industry: A Raw Reflection

The song "Dolar Mas Euro (con Tote King)" by SFDK, featuring Tote King, delves into the gritty realities and frustrations of the music industry. The opening dialogue sets a dark tone, hinting at betrayal and the harsh consequences of dealing with money and power. This sets the stage for the verses that follow, where both artists express their disillusionment with the industry and the struggles they face as musicians.

Tote King's verse is a candid reflection on the challenges of being an artist. He talks about the lack of financial stability, the exploitative contracts, and the constant pressure to conform to industry standards. His mention of Rodrigo Rato, a controversial Spanish politician, as a comparison to record labels, underscores the corruption and manipulation he perceives in the music business. Tote King also highlights his desire to create music that is authentic and not just commercially viable, celebrating his individuality and rejecting the mainstream.

Zatu's verse continues this theme, emphasizing the disparity between the glamorous image of the music industry and the harsh reality. He speaks about the superficiality of some industry players, the exploitation of artists, and the struggle to maintain artistic integrity. Zatu's reference to the public's preference for SFDK over Slayer, a well-known metal band, illustrates the unique position they hold in the Spanish music scene. He also touches on the socio-economic issues faced by his community, drawing a parallel between his personal struggles and those of the people around him.

The song is a powerful commentary on the music industry's darker side, highlighting the artists' resilience and determination to stay true to their craft despite the challenges. It resonates with anyone who has faced similar struggles in their own industry, making it a relatable and impactful piece of music.
